The Heritage Foundation is thrilled to present you with an electronic copy of our 2020 Mandate for Leadership. First published in January 1981, the Mandate for Leadership served as a conservative
plan of action for the Reagan Administration. By the end of President Reagan's first year, he had implemented nearly half of its ideas. This first edition of the Mandate for Leadership appeared on the Washington Post's paperback bestseller list, and the Post called it "an action plan for turning the
government toward the right as fast as possible."
Since 1981, Heritage has published five editions. The 2016 edition of Mandate for Leadership earned significant attention from the Trump Administration, which embraced 64 percent of its policy solutions.
